Overview

NKK Switches JW Series – High Inrush 10 & 16 Amp Rocker Switches:

The industry's first molded rocker with TV rating. Designed to handle large inrush current, with high electrical capacity of 10 and 16 Amps. JWM models certified for TV-5 rating and JWL models for TV-8 rating.

Features:
  • 10-16A Power Level; Snap-in Mount, High Inrush TV Rated, UL, CSA, cULus, VDE
  • JWMW and JWLW panel seal versions meet IP67 of IEC60529 Standards (similar to NEMA 4 and 6)
  • Prominent external insulating barriers increase insulation resistance and dielectric strength.
  • Uniquely constructed to break light contact welds
  • Increased electrical life with specially designed plate to minimize contact bounce
  • Constructed for dust resistance with interior cover between actuator and contact area.
  • Terminals are molded in and epoxy sealed to lock out flux, dust, and other contaminants
  • Solder lug/quick connect terminals can be used with connector
  • Housing and case of heat resistant resin meet UL94V-0 standard
  • Special 5A @ 72V DC rating for JWL models for use in worldwide telecommunication applications for distribution
